Converting OpenOffice documents to PDF or HTML, as a batch

“You just choose File > Wizard > Web Page to open a whole
new world of Web publishing, batch conversion to HTML and PDF, and
automatic formatting.

“Put this together with the fact that links in OO.o Writer
documents, including linked tables of contents, retain their
properties when you convert to PDF, and the potential increases
exponentially.

“The name of the navigation to the Web Wizard is the same as the
previous versions of the software. However, back then, the Web
Wizard was nothing but a quick way to get some prefab column
layouts and color schemes. In 2.0, it’s so much bigger.”
